Frequently Asked Questions - VFHN08SM3WF0 HYUNDAI
How do I set the temperature on my Hyundai VFHN08SM3WF0 freezer?
The temperature is adjusted using the mechanical thermostat dial inside the freezer. Turn it to a higher number for colder temperatures. Typically, a setting of 3-4 is suitable for -18°C.
How often should I defrost the freezer?
Defrost when frost buildup reaches about 5 mm (0.2 inches). For this manual defrost model, unplug the freezer, remove food, and allow ice to melt. Do not use sharp tools to remove frost.
What is the recommended cleaning procedure?
Unplug the freezer, remove food and shelves. Wipe interior with a mixture of warm water and mild detergent. Rinse and dry thoroughly. Avoid abrasive cleaners or solvents. Clean the exterior with a damp cloth.
Why is my freezer making unusual noises?
Normal sounds include humming from the compressor and clicking when it cycles on/off. If you hear rattling, check that the freezer is level and that items inside are not vibrating against each other. If noise persists, contact service.
How can I save energy with my freezer?
Place the freezer in a cool location away from heat sources. Keep it well-ventilated, do not overfill, and ensure the door seal is clean and tight. Defrost regularly and avoid opening the lid frequently.
What should I do during a power outage?
Keep the lid closed. A full freezer can keep food frozen for about 12 hours. Do not open unnecessarily. Once power returns, check the temperature; if it is still below -10°C, food can be refrozen safely.

What type of refrigerant does it use?
The freezer uses R600a (isobutane) refrigerant, which is environmentally friendly and flammable. Do not damage the cooling circuit.
